Renewing items online
You will need a pin to access the service. If you do not have a pin number, please ask staff at your nearest library to allocate one to you.
Access the
online catalogue
.
You will see a number of icons on the left side of the catalogue.
Click on
Log on / Join icon
.
Enter your Library card number and your password (pin number).
Click
Sign In
.
Your name should now appear at the top of the search screen.
Click on the
My Activities
icon.
Then click on the link
My loans with possibility of renewals
.
A list of the items you have on loan should appear.
To renew any of them click the tick box next to them and click
Renew
. (If there is no tick box there should be a message explaining why you cannot renew that item).
A dialogue box should appear confirming the renewal and you should click
OK
.
You should then be returned back to the list of your loans. Please check the new due date listed against the renewed item.
Remember to click
Log off
at the end of your session.
